From ccbaf3fd118c7c6425b3572a057ccc2941b7762e Mon Sep 17 00:00:00 2001 From: Ferruccio Guidi Date: Sat, 25 Jun 2022 23:01:12 +0200 Subject: [PATCH] update in delayed_updating + some additions + minor improvements --- .../delayed_updating/reduction/dfr_ifr.ma | 13 ++++---- .../delayed_updating/reduction/ifr_unwind.ma | 13 ++++---- .../substitution/lift_rmap_id.ma | 2 +- .../substitution/lift_rmap_prelift.ma | 30 +++++++++++++++++++ 4 files changed, 43 insertions(+), 15 deletions(-) create mode 100644 matita/matita/contribs/lambdadelta/delayed_updating/substitution/lift_rmap_prelift.ma diff --git a/matita/matita/contribs/lambdadelta/delayed_updating/reduction/dfr_ifr.ma b/matita/matita/contribs/lambdadelta/delayed_updating/reduction/dfr_ifr.ma index 92bd90699..e54dd2678 100644 --- a/matita/matita/contribs/lambdadelta/delayed_updating/reduction/dfr_ifr.ma +++ b/matita/matita/contribs/lambdadelta/delayed_updating/reduction/dfr_ifr.ma @@ -58,14 +58,13 @@ theorem dfr_des_ifr (f) (p) (q) (t1) (t2): t1 ϵ 𝐓 → @(subset_eq_trans … (lift_unwind2_term_after …)) @unwind2_term_eq_repl_sn (* Note: crux of the proof begins *) - @nstream_eq_inv_ext #m - list_append_rcons_sn in H1n; nrplus_inj_dx in ⊢ (???%); unwind2_rmap_A_sn list_append_rcons_sn in H1n; nrplus_inj_dx in ⊢ (???%); unwind2_rmap_A_sn